Haverford College encourages
interested students to spend a semester or a year abroad as part
of their Haverford education. Ideally, study abroad should be more
than a pleasant change of academic scene; it should also be an opportunity
to expand and enrich the total course of study in ways not available
at the College. Study abroad can enhance language skills, increase
students' knowledge of other cultures, and provide academic and
personal challenges.
Students should begin
to consider study abroad as early as possible. Interested students
need to think about where they want to be, what they would like
to study, what language skills they have, and how study abroad will
fit into their Haverford College plans.
